私は4回30回追加しようとしましたが、コントローラ(laravel)の分は間違っています。ループの後に炭素が間違っている
ここに私のコード:
$start = Carbon::parse($request['start']);
$end = Carbon::parse($request['end']);
$tmp = $start->copy();
for($i = 0; $i < 4; $i++){
$tmp = $tmp->addMinutes("30"); // same result with addMinutes(30)
}
開始:2017年6月23日午前9時30分00秒
終了:$ TMPのための2017年6月23日11時00分〇〇秒
期待される結果:2017 -06-23 11:30:00
$ tmpの受領結果:2017-06-23 15:00:00
この結果についての説明はありません。 何が間違っていましたか?事前に
感謝
分かりませんが、数値として追加してみてください: '$ tmp = $ tmp-> addMinutes(30);'。 – Jerodev
私はすでにこれを試しましたが同じ結果を返しました – Eddy05
開始日が正しく解析されていますか? – Jerodev